Transaction 6f3270c858a2bc58ae256ee54e61c073ee763f5ef1d61766d78723aa2b65e652
1 Input
1 Output
-
6f3270c858a2bc58ae256ee54e61c073ee763f5ef1d61766d78723aa2b65e652:0
- value
- 677334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a93e29e1977e7268a17e29de5a235a2d7839e5f8 OP_EQUAL
- address
- 3H7tbAZTxLBj2c2gF4ifERBQF6tgDYnMXo